
Sometimes, it seems as if anxiety and uncertainty are the companions of everyday life. A slight feeling of anxiety is normal, but when the level rises, the situation can often get out of control. Therefore, it is vital to find ways to manage stress or situations over which we cannot have absolute control.
Experts agree that these five tricks will relieve you of problematic issues and anxious thoughts to feel liberated and at peace with yourself.
#1 Change your approach to things and situations
If you have question marks in your head, then the solution is not to become hostage to situations with dilemmas to overcome scary or disturbing thoughts. A change of mindset and approach is the secret to being in harmony with everything that happens around you.
#2 Take a deep breath

There is a close connection between our physiological and mental states, so that when our body heats up with worry, our mind tenses up. A simple path to a state of inner ease is deep breathing. Do this three times and exhale slowly to see in a few minutes how the inhibition of disturbing thoughts happens as if by magic.
#3 Lean on spirituality
Many people's strategy for banishing anxious thoughts is quiet prayers to understand the power of the supernatural. It can be a prayer to God, a lighted candle, visits to cult objects or holy places, etc.
#4 Start by finding solutions to different problems

Worrying is not the solution to problems, but the opposite is true. So, focus on finding solutions to different problems, control your thoughts and ideas, write them down on a paper and every situation will be easier for you.
#5 Enjoy your strengths
Instead of worrying about the bad things, have an internal dialogue with yourself and focus on your strengths. Beyond fear, there is a horizon in our mind that lies far from worries and problems and this is the temple of your strengths. Channel the energies and actions here and you will feel at peace with yourself and others around you.
